Design And Implementation Of Hadoop Based Stroke Assistant Diagnosis Platform

With the developing of medical informatization, traditional medicine has gradually become modernizational,and the hospital information system(HIS) has also been more and more popular.Nowadays,most hospitals have their own disease database,these databases detail the clinical informations and treatments of stroke patients.The stroke medical systems currently used have 3 main problems:1.the stroke medical data increases sharply,so the system need to do expansion work frequently.Moreover,the data is easily to be lost during the transfer process.2. most hospitals use their own systems,it makes the stroke medical data scattering.However,the treatment of stroke always during a long process.When the patient change hospital midway,the doctors from other hospital can not obtain the previous information of patient,so it is difficult for them to take the most effective treatment.3.the system just manage data for low level operation such as recording,modifying,deleting and searching.It is unable to make use of these data and find out valuable information from them.Therefore, this article puts forward a kind of stroke assistant diagnosis platform based on Hadoop, it aims to solve the problems above.The main contents of the platform include:1.with the full use of HBase system architecture and data storage mode, we can store the medical data from different hospitals in a same distribute database which based on the distributed filesytem (HDFS) of hadoop.It not only make the data expansion and scattering no longer be a problem,but also ensuret the security of data.2.using the multi-level architecture of J2EE and design mode of MVC,which makes the business response,business processing and result views separately,the platform offer the medical staff good service.3.base on MapReduce framework of Hadoop,the platform improve the tranditonal serial Apriori algorithm to a parallel mode.With the optimized algorithm,it mines the mass stroke medical data.The minging result can provide scientific evidence for clinical treatment and research of stroke,and improve the level of diagnosis of this disease.
